For complex or imaginary solutions use Simplify … pernell goodyear twitterWeb21 May 2024 · May 21, 2024 There are seven seventh roots of unity, e2πki 7, all on the unit circle, r = 1 above. The first one is at θ = 2π 7 = 360∘ 7 = 513 7 ∘, and there are others at 4π 7, 6π 7, 8π 7, 10π 7, 12π 7 and of course at 0 radians, i.e. unity itself.
